Evolution of consciousness: Phylogeny, ontogeny, and emergence from general anesthesia
Proceedings of the National Academy of Sciences June 10, 2013 George A. Mashour, Michael T. Alkire 148 citations
Consciousness likely emerged early in vertebrate evolution, as the basic neural mechanisms supporting it are ancient and highly conserved across species. The stepwise emergence from general anesthesia can serve as a reproducible model to study consciousness across species. The neurobiological structure of the vertebrate central nervous system is evolutionarily ancient, and the neurophysiologic mechanisms supporting human consciousness are found at the earliest points of vertebrate brain evolution. Differences between species in the ability to experience the world are of degree, not kind, supporting Darwin's insight and the Cambridge Declaration on Consciousness in Non-Human Animals.
